Based in Halifax, Nova Scotia, Rank Group is a full-service real estate firm, providing services such as property development, construction, property management, property maintenance, space design and planning. We thrive on building mutually open and honest relationships with our clients in all our projects, which is evidenced by our many long-standing relationships.

With over 4 decades of experience and success, Rank Group has developed, owns and manages more than 5 million square feet of space, with over 500 clients spread over commercial, industrial, retail and multi-residential properties across Atlantic Canada.

Rank Group is currently looking to add a Property Accountant to the team. The Property Accountant serves as a key member of their property portfolio, providing financial and analytical advice to other members of their team (Building Manager/Property Administrator). The Property Accountant will have the primary day-to-day responsibility for planning, implementing, and controlling all financial-related activities of their property portfolio.

Responsibilities:

  • Compile the quarterly working paper files for each property in the portfolio within the established timelines;
  • Provide support to Accounts Receivable and Accounts Payable as needed (ensuring appropriate coding of invoices, resolving issues, etc.)
  • Preparation of HST reconciliations;
  • Reconciliation of bank accounts;
  • Lead the annual property budgeting and quarterly forecasting process for each building in the portfolio;
  • Acquire a detailed understanding of all leases, ensuring all amounts are accurately charged and collected;
  • Prepare rental advice letters for all new tenants or to advise current tenants of any changes to rent or CAM charges;
  • Provide assistance to the Property Manager and Building Manager as needed;
  • Annual Reconciliation of CAM costs;
  • Run the monthly rent roll;
  • Compile building statistics
